Output 359623ccdbd66e9f8b366b3289bafc79f77c38c40b0f13fb0f171c019743e2a0:0

value
961443
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5f8a72a24e1c21ad7b4c71b8dd28126a108cfbe5 OP_EQUAL
address
3AQByHhLj83Lk5sBgwwaH6BYNX1Zdj3Agm
transaction
359623ccdbd66e9f8b366b3289bafc79f77c38c40b0f13fb0f171c019743e2a0
confirmations
327441
spent
true